while searching
Grammar usage guide and real-world examplesUSAGE SUMMARY
The phrase "while searching" is grammatically correct and can be used in written English.
You can use it to describe an action that is happening at the same time as another action. Example sentence: While searching for her lost phone, she found her missing keys in her purse.

Expert writing Tips
Best practice
When using "while searching", ensure the sentence clearly indicates what is being searched for and the action taking place concurrently. Clarity is paramount for effective communication.
Common error
Avoid ambiguity by placing "while searching" close to the subject performing the action. A misplaced modifier can create confusion about who or what is searching.

Linguistic Context
The phrase "while searching" typically functions as an adverbial phrase, modifying a verb by indicating the time or circumstances surrounding an action. As Ludwig AI confirms, it describes an action happening simultaneously with the act of searching. It adds temporal context to the main clause.

FAQs
How do I use "while searching" in a sentence?
Use "while searching" to describe an action that occurs during the process of looking for something. For example, "While searching for his keys, he found his wallet."
What are some alternatives to "while searching"?
You can use alternatives like "looking for", "in the process of searching", or "during the search" depending on the specific context.
Is it correct to say "whilst searching" instead of "while searching"?
Both are grammatically correct, but "while searching" is more common in contemporary English. "Whilst searching" is more formal and less frequently used.
What is the difference between "while searching" and "after searching"?
"While searching" indicates that an action occurred concurrently with the search, whereas "after searching" indicates an action occurred only upon completing the search.
